Announced prices for the next generation Honda Accord

Japanese company Honda has announced official prices for the European version of Honda Accord models of new generation, which premiered at the motor show in Paris in the early fall of this year. As mentioned, initially the new Honda Accord will be available with two petrol engines to choose from - it's a two-liter 155-horsepower engine and a 2.4-liter with 190 horsepower. At the same time the first engine can be equipped with both mechanical and automatic transmission, while the 2.4-liter unit is only available with the new "automatic" with the ability to change gears manually. The basic version of Accord 2,0 i Comfort in Europe will cost 27 990 euros. Standard equipment includes anti-lock brakes, brakeforce distribution system, airbags, audio system, power windows and central locking. Sport version gets an additional light-alloy wheels, leather clad steering wheel, interior trim and other advanced anti-theft system. This modification is for 29 120 euros. Honda Accord with a 2.4-liter engine is also available in two versions - a Type-S and the Executive. The first is equipped with a slightly altered appearance with a new aerodynamic body kit, cruise control and stability control and higher quality interior trim in sporty style. This version costs 33,840 euros. The more expensive Accord 2,4 i Executive has leather trim, expensive sound system and xenon headlights Alpine head light. Its cost is 35 860 euros. Later, closer to the middle of next year, range of new Honda Accord station wagon filled up, and the expected emergence of several new engines and the most "charged" version of the Honda Accord Type-R.
